> Hi, > > I'm using ParallelMesh to parallelize a mesh. Before starting the > computation, I get some element IDs for elements which have to be ghosted. > How do I get the elements from these IDs? Should I use query_elem or elem? > The only difference is that MeshBase::elem(id) either asserts or segfaults if the id is not valid, while query_elem() gracefully returns NULL in.
